One Thousand and One Nights

1 answer
2024-09-23 05:52

One Thousand and One Nights was a collection of Arabian folktales. It contained many myths and legends, mainly about the adventures and mysterious legends of the ancient Arabian Peninsula. The story's content was rich and involved various topics such as mythology, magic, war, and trade. Among them, there were many famous stories such as "Ali Baba and the Forty Thieves","Aladdin's Magic Lamp","Daughter of the Sea", etc. These stories were translated into many languages and spread widely around the world. One Thousand and One Nights was regarded as a classic collection of stories with profound cultural implications and inspirational significance.

A Thousand and One Nights

1 answer
2024-12-23 17:52

One Thousand and One Nights was a monument of oral creation in ancient Arabia, and it was also a popular work that was popular all over the world. It was collectively created by the people of Arabia and the Middle East in the Middle Ages, and was continuously supplemented, modified, processed and compiled by a large number of street artists for hundreds of years. The book was rich in content and grand in scale. The plot was strange, mysterious, and wonderful. It integrated the myths, legends, and fables that were widely spread among the various ethnic groups in the vast Arabian Empire and the surrounding areas. It was known as the "most magnificent monument" in the history of world folk literature, with the largest number of readers and one of the most influential works.
